Got any idea who is this? by Ok_Control_6147 in insects

[–]thatbirdguy21 2 points3 points  (0 children)

So this is likely impossible to ID from this image. Unxia gracilior, Paromoeocerus barbicornis, and Compsocerus violaceus are incredibly difficult to separate from one another, and all seem to occur in Argentina. See here for more info. https://www.inaturalist.org/observations/141415760

What is that thing guys ?? Was on my damn pillow by -Nyco- in insects

[–]thatbirdguy21 0 points1 point  (0 children)

I agree with Necrobia. Likely means there’s dead or preserved animal matter somewhere in the near vicinity. Could be dog food, could be a dead mouse.

How do I get rid of this mold in bathroom by W1llis6969 in Mold

[–]thatbirdguy21 0 points1 point  (0 children)

Ozonium, aka Firerug Inkcap. It’s a fungus, not mold specifically, and still indicates a moisture issue.
